Most Popular General Visual Performing Arts Schools in New Jersey

9 Ranked Colleges
212 General Visual Performing Arts Graduations

General Visual Performing Arts is offered at a wide range of schools. The schools below award the most general visual performing arts degrees of any in New Jersey.

College Factual ranked the 9 general visual performing arts schools in New Jersey by the number of degrees they award each year.

Below are the schools that graduate the most general visual performing arts students in New Jersey.

1
Ocean County College crest
Ocean County College
Toms River, NJ

No school graduates more general visual performing arts students than Ocean County College this year. Located in the suburb of Toms River, Ocean County College is a public university. During the most recent year for which we have data, roughly 65 students earned a degree in general visual performing arts from this school.
